Hello Ann

I know this is a year on, but I've only just seen your search. My family lived at Burnt House from 1962-2007.
It is not the house in the picture above. This is Burnt House Farm, which is located across the field from the main house. There used to be a tree lined track which connected the farm to the main house and I guess it used to be connected in the original estate, along with the gate house at the top of the drive.
My father knows more about the people who had the house before us, infact someone came to visit it some years ago, as they'd been a young girl there and they were now elderly. He will know more and I will ask him about it when I see him. Please let me know if you read this. All the best, M

Hi Ann

I will find out more when i can. I know that my grandparents bought the house in 1962 and then tranformed it into Hilton Park Hotel. It was previously called Burnt House ( because part of it had burnt down) and the lodge and farm named accordinly. It was known as Stafford House before this.

There was a Lady living there before my grandparents and I will try to find out more, I think it was a couple and their son.

I know the house inside out so please ask whatever you like, Michelle

Cuckfield Museum records show Lady Evelyn Kennedy at Burnt House in directories for 1927 and in the 30s. 
They had obviously lived there a long time.

Captain Archibald Edward Kennedy 2nd Battalion Princess Louise’s (Argyll and Sutherland Highlanders) killed in action 26th August 1914 aged 35 years; son of Sir John Gordon Kennedy K.C.M.G. and Evelyn Adela Kennedy of Burnthouse Cuckfield Sussex.

Census records show she was born c1851.   She died 28th November 1939 in Chichester.
